    I have been using this card in my Kodak EasyShare DX7440 camera and it works fine - no problems at all.

    There are cheaper cards available but the stories of failures and loss of precious photos were enough to convince me to buy a well known brand. It's actually a Lexar card branded as Kodak and is warrantied for 5 years.

    512mb is plenty for me and my camera - between 243 and 1176 pictures depending on mp and compression settings.

    At this price I would say that it is great value when compared to some other makes or high street stores.

    I purchased this item recently to go in my Kodak Easyshare DX7440 camera. On my 4MP camera it will take approximately 392 pictures or about about 28 minutes worth of film. If you adjust the settings on your camera to 2.1 MP it will take about 704 images. 1.1 MP about 1178 images. I hope this helps!

    The card is easy to install, despite the contemptuous large packaging for such a small item. though i would imagine this would vary depending on what camera you're using. The overall concensus is that you shouldn't be too heavy handed whilst handling the card and installing it. The item comes with a leaflet stating it has a 5 year warranty, whether this is true remains to be seen. But Kodak is a pretty mainstream high quality company, so might be likely! The price seems quite fair for the item, though it when it comes to items like these, it is always nice to have more more more memory for your money!
